XRP experienced a worrying death cross on November 27, 2025, with its 50-day SMA dropping below the 200-day SMA amidst significant whale transactions impacting the cryptocurrency’s stability.

This technical shift signals potential declines, contrasting with broader market gains in Bitcoin and Ethereum, raising concerns over XRP’s immediate market trajectory.

The XRP price has formed a bearish death cross on November 27, 2025, with a potential outlook of further price declines. This technical chart pattern accentuates an intersection where the 50-day SMA drops below the 200-day SMA. According to Umair, Independent Analyst at Market Analysis Circle, “The recent death cross on XRP charts signals a bearish trend, potentially indicating a price drop of 15% or more, down towards the $1.50 mark.”

Analysts such as Umair highlight the bearish implications of this event, observing a recent price uptick of 3% yet noting XRP remains below critical resistance at $2.30. The event reflects potential weakness against other leading cryptocurrencies.

The formation of a death cross often signals negative market sentiment, potentially affecting investors and market participants. While some short-term optimism arises from a recent price increment, the bearish outlook persists amid consolidation patterns.

The death cross suggests a possible decline to $1.50, which reflects historical correction points. This market event displays XRP’s relative weakness particularly against stronger c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um.
